Analysis

Greenland recorded 473 1000 USD for secondary processed wood products (export/import) β€” export value in 2024.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 242.8% on the previous year and up 397.9% over ten years.

Over the whole period, secondary processed wood products (export/import) β€” export value in Greenland peaked at 553 1000 USD in 2003 and was at its lowest, 18 1000 USD, in 2000.

That places Greenland 150th out of 229 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
